Backa Läkarhus is a community health center located in Göteborg, Sweden. It serves as a primary healthcare facility, providing a range of medical services to the local population. The center is designed to address various health needs, emphasizing accessibility and comprehensive care for individuals and families.
The facility typically offers services such as general medical consultations, preventive care, and health assessments. Additionally, Backa Läkarhus may provide specialized services, including vaccinations and chronic disease management, aimed at promoting overall community health. The center is staffed by healthcare professionals who work collaboratively to ensure that patients receive appropriate and timely medical attention.
As part of the Swedish healthcare system, Backa Läkarhus operates under the principles of universal access and patient-centered care. It plays a crucial role in the local healthcare landscape by facilitating health education and encouraging preventive measures among residents.
